New hire previously served as FSC bureau chief, Hyundai Card and Hyundai Capital vice president
The Korea Federation of Banks said Tuesday it appointed Woo Sang-hyun, former vice president of BC Card, as its new executive director, following approval by the general assembly of members.
Woo holds a degree in economics from Seoul National University and a master's degree in environmental management from Yale University. He previously served as minister-counselor at South Korea's Permanent Mission to the United Nations in Geneva, bureau chief at the Financial Services Commission secretariat, and vice president at both Hyundai Card and Hyundai Capital.
Under the federation's articles of association, the executive director serves a two-year term, renewable in one-year increments.
